Perspectives: Hiring in the Land of Make-Believe

Cut Through the Performance to Hire with Confidence

To make a new hire is to participate in a performance. Post a new job, and suddenly everyone is acting as if they’re on stage. Candidates are coached, polished, and increasingly AI-assisted. Meanwhile, hiring managers are pantomiming to the ideal candidate they’ve imagined instead of addressing the very real person in front of them. Companies are selling a sparkling version of themselves that rarely delivers once it’s time for real work to begin. Impression management isn’t just a flaw in the hiring process—it’s become the entire process.

Once a new hire reaches Day 90, the curtain drops, and missed targets, team friction, and disengagement often follow.
Join us to learn how to confront the high costs of this structural failure—from early turnover and team friction to massive behavioral mismatch. We’ll show you what it means to hire for real by using behavioral science to cut through the performance layer, reveal how candidates are actually wired to operate, and create alignment across your hiring team well before the offer goes out.
